tests: Compare JSON objects instead of JSON strings.

This fixes a test failure with Guile 2.2.

* tests/http.scm (hash-table-keys, hash-table=?): New procedures.
("spec->json-string"): Use it to compare the JSON objects.

(define (hash-table-keys table)
(hash-fold (lambda (key value rest)
(cons key rest))
'()
table))
(define (hash-table=? t1 t2)
(and (lset= equal?
(hash-table-keys t1)
(hash-table-keys t2))
(hash-fold (lambda (key value result)
(and result
(let ((equal? (if (hash-table? value)
hash-table=?
equal?)))
(equal? value
(hash-ref t2 key)))))
#t
t1)))

(test-assert "spec->json-string"
;; Note: We cannot compare the strings directly because field ordering
;; depends on the hash algorithm used in Guile's hash tables, and that
;; algorithm changed in Guile 2.2.
(hash-table=?
(call-with-input-string
(string-append "{"
"\"boolean\" : false,"
"\"string\" : \"guix\","
"\"alist\" : {\"subset\" : \"hello\"},"
"\"list\" : [1, \"2\", \"three\"],"
"\"symbol\" : \"hydra-jobs\","
"\"number\" : 1"
"}")
json->scm)
(call-with-input-string
(spec->json-string '((#:number . 1)
(string . "guix")
("symbol" . hydra-jobs)
(#:alist (subset . "hello"))
(list 1 "2" #:three)
("boolean" . #f)))
json->scm)))
